The 2025 World Junior Ice Hockey Championship Division III consisted of two international under-20 ice hockey tournaments organized by the International Ice Hockey Federation. Division III A represents the sixth tier and Division III B the seventh tier of the IIHF World Junior Championship. For each tier's tournament, the first-placed team was promoted to the next higher division, while the bottom-placed team from Group A was relegated to Group B.
To be eligible as a junior player in these tournaments, a player couldn't be born earlier than 2005.
Division III A
The Division III A tournament was played in Istanbul, Turkey, from 27 January to 2 February 2025.

Division III B
The Division III B tournament was played in Bangkok, Thailand, from 11 to 14 December 2024.
